Off-site run checklist — Brantlow office move, item 7. Confirm the three sealed crates from the finance corner are loaded last so they come off first at the Ostermead site. Check the tamper strips on each crate before the van doors close, and note any damage on the run sheet. The reception team at Ostermead is expecting arrival before noon; call ahead if delayed. When the courier arrives at the dock, follow the confidential hand-over instruction given on the line below.

drop instructions, hahip-badug: the quenox ralath courier leaves the kaseth fraiel rusiel tameth belys istdor ralion giliel ledger at gate 7830 under passcode 165413

Subject: Nightly reindex cut-over — done!

Hi support crew,

Good news: the nightly search reindex for Pellerin Marketplace is now running on the new Corvid pipeline as of last night. The full pass finished in 41 minutes (down from ~3 hours), and spot checks on listings look clean. If customers report stale results, check whether the job completed before escalating to the search team. For reference when debugging, the pipeline runs with the following settings.

deployment values, yageg-hahig:
WENAEL_HOST=wenael.tolvaqlabs.internal
WENAEL_PORT=4000

## Further reading

Largediff handles files up to 4 GB by chunked hashing and a rolling anchor index. Do not read the source before understanding the anchor model; it will not make sense otherwise. Key topics covered elsewhere: memory-mapped rendering, the skip-list used for fold state, and why we abandoned line-based diffing for binary-adjacent formats. Benchmarks live in the perf harness, regenerated weekly. Questions go to the Viewers rotation. The design notes, anchor spec, and known limitations are collected on the page below.

runbook for kawig-kawef: https://confluence.zemvarlabs.internal/projects/projects/pages/display

# Artifact Signing: Webhook Retry Semantics

Fennimore's delivery service retries failed webhook posts with exponential backoff: five attempts over 30 minutes, then dead-lettering. Each retried payload is re-signed so receivers can verify freshness, preventing replay of stale attempts. Reviewers should confirm the retry signer never falls back to the legacy digest. All retries are signed with the key below.

deploy key for kagup-bawig: bky9_ZMq28eTw9